  • The fight of all fights. Legend Vs legend. Saenchai Vs Buakaw! With a fight of this magnitude there is bound to be criticism that comes along with it. The well known friendship between the two Muay Thai superstars being the main point of contention. However, Saenchai addresses these issues and more. With his 400+ fight career the GOAT of Muay Thai has fought many friends throughout his illustrious career, this fight being no different. With the ability secure a comfortable future for himself and his family. Saenchai sets the record straight with regard to he and Baukaw will fight. Saenchai has a soul focus regardless of friendship or any other conflicting factors getting in the way of victory. What are your thoughts on Saenchais comments about this fight?     One thing that is interesting is about he and Attachai: ผูกเสี่ยว - Phuk Siao is a traditional ceremony like an engagement. The ceremony is for making an oath someone will be your best friend forever. That's what Saenchai told he did with Attachai and they fought each other so many times straight after the ceremony.
